The Covers Project The music-lovin' folks behind this web site found themselves with some time on their hands, so they decided to create a cover-song database with the ambitious goal of creating "cover chains." What is a cover chain? It's a "set of songs in which each song is a cover of a song by the band who covered the preceding song." Um, right. In any event, check out the longest chain, a sequence that starts with the legendary Fred Astaire and ends with the new millennium British popster Robbie Williams. In between is a diverse group of artists including Limp Bizkit, Linda Ronstadt, Henri Mancini, and the Grateful Dead. With almost 8,000 songs and over 3,500 artists catalogued, the database brims with loose musical connections. The site relies on visitors to build the database, so feel free to add a cover song.
